The Etobicoke neighbourhood of Alderwood was comprised primarily of bungalows built in the 1920's through the 1950's - in neat rows with carefully manicured lawns. Many of those older homes are being renovated or replaced to more modern standards, resulting in a uniquely evolving neighbourhood. The condo market in Etobicoke offers a little something for every taste and every budget, from the very affordable 1- and 2-bedroom units in the heart of the community to the more upscale waterfront condos of 3000 square feet or more. The original homes in The Kingsway were modeled after the tudor style, as the development plan from the start was to mimic the English style of suburbs. Today the area features many of Etobicoke's finest homes, and also benefits from great schools, and a community plan well-designed for families.
